Deadline to Enter West Metro Home Remodeling Fair's Operation Rescue Room is February 6

Do you have a room in your home in desperate need of a remodel?  The West Metro Home Remodeling Fair Operation Rescue Room contest will give $1,000 to the homeowner whose room gets the most votes on the day of the fair. To enter, submit a photo and a 100-word description of your intended renovation project on the fair's website. The free West Metro Home Remodeling Fair will be held on Sunday, February 10, from 10:30 a.m. to 3 p.m. at the Eisenhower Community Center, 1001 Highway 7. More information about Operation Rescue Room and the remodeling fair is available here.


Kids Fest is February 10

Join friends and family for the annual Hopkins-Minnetonka Recreation Services Kids’ Fest Sunday, February 10, from 11 to 2:30 p.m., at the Minnetonka Community Center, 14600 Minnetonka Boulevard. Enjoy dog sled rides, a magic show, face painting, horse-drawn trolley rides and much more! Learn more about the event here.


Register for Summer Fun at the Hopkins Pavilion 

The Hopkins Pavilion is excited to host AKA Sport Camps, a new summer option for kids entering first through ninth grades. AKA Sport Camps provide a minimum of six active
hours of sport-specific training and multi-sport games led by instructors each day, in addition to a field trip to a new destination each week, including Twins games, Valleyfair,
AirMaxx and many more.

Choose from full summer registration or the individual weeks that works for you. Camps are offered June 10 through August 30, Monday through Friday, from 7 a.m. to 6 p.m. An early bird discount ends February 28th. Learn more and register here.
